Talking to your creditors can help you reduce your monthly payments. Many creditors work with debtors because it’s better for them to get some amount of payment than nothing at all. Let your credit card company know you cannot afford to make your payments, and they are likely to lower your monthly payment amount. During this time, however, your account will be closed to new charges.

Find out if your chosen debt consolidators you’re using are certified counselors. You can use the NFCC to find good companies that hire reputable counselors. This way you do the proper thing to start with a legitimate company.

Don’t look at consolidation loans as an instant fix. Debt is always going to be a problem for you if your spending habits aren’t curbed. Once you have found the right loan, figure out what you have been doing wrong with you money management and correct it.

When you are considering debt consolidation, decide which debts should be consolidated and which should not. If some debts have zero interest or an interest rate lower than your consolidation interest rate, you will want to keep them separate. Once you have established a plan for consolidating your debt, you should aim to pay everything in cash. This will help you overcome the habit of charging purchases. That’s exactly the habit that got you into your current situation. With cash you make sure you don’t spend more than you can afford.
